2. Prioritise Durability
Coastal homes face unique challenges due to their exposure to harsh weather conditions such as salty air, strong winds, and high humidity. To ensure your beachfront escape stands the test of time, choose materials that are durable and resistant to corrosion. Consider marine-grade stainless steel, treated timber, and weather-resistant paints and finishes. Proper maintenance is also key to keeping your home in top condition for years to come.

4. Consider Coastal Regulations
Building near the coast often comes with specific regulations and requirements, such as setbacks from the shoreline, height restrictions, and environmental protection measures. It’s important to work with a builder who understands these regulations and can help you navigate the permitting process. Ensuring your home complies with all local laws will save you time and potential headaches down the line.
